Plot: Following his surprise-hit American remake of The Ring in 2002, director Gore Verbinski took on Pirates of the Caribbean: The Curse of the Black Pearl, the second of recent films to be based upon Disney theme-park rides (the first being The Country Bears). When Elizabeth Swann (Keira Knightley), the daughter of Governor Swann (Jonathan Pryce) is kidnapped by a group of pirates led by Captain Barbossa (Geoffrey Rush) and taken aboard their ship, The Black Pearl, Will Turner (Orlando Bloom), the young man who loves Elizabeth despite the fact that she is promised to another, sets out to rescue her. But he can't do it alone, so he enlists the help of swashbuckling ship captain Jack Sparrow (Johnny Depp). Together the two chase after The Black Pearl, but they soon discover that the captain and crew aren't your average pirates. Cursed to remain between the living and the dead, Barbossa and his men look like skeletons when basked in the moonlight. When it is revealed that the only thing that can break the curse is Elizabeth's blood, Jack and Will are faced with a race against time and a battle against the undead to save the Governor's daughter. ~ Matthew Tobey, All Movie Guide

Totally Fantastic!
Added 1/23/2010

Pirates of the Caribbean - The Curse of the Black Pearl is such a wonderfully filmed movie. The scenery, props, costumes... everything fits so perfectly to make the Disneyland theme ride come to life in a totally fantastic way. Of course the acting is amazing - how could it not be with Johnny Depp, Geoffrey Rush and Orlando Bloom in the leading roles? I've been a fan of Johnny Depp for a long time and enjoy that he selects off beat characters to portray. Jack Sparrow is definitely my new favorite of all his characters. The Keith Richards movements, swagger and swashbuckling lingo all roll into one great pirate.
